GOLD PRICE IN JAPANESE YEN — JUNE 24, 2016
💱 XAU/JPY · Friday, June 24, 2016
On Friday, June 24, 2016, the gold spot price was C$1,693.82 per troy ounce in Canadian Dollars, equivalent to ¥176,665.43 JPY per ounce or ¥5,679.92 JPY per gram. Gold rose +4.81% from the previous trading session.

Japan is the world's third-largest economy and a significant gold consumer, particularly for jewelry and industrial applications. The Bank of Japan's ultra-loose monetary policy has historically supported higher gold prices in Yen terms, making Japan an active gold market for both institutional and retail investors.
